Imota throws Weight Behind Rep. Benson’s Continuation As Representative Of Ikorodu Federal Constituency

Wale Jagun

Hon. Benson Ayodele, Chairman, Imota LCDA (left) endorsing Rep. Babajimi Benson (right) for another term as representative of Ikorodu Federal Constituency

More support has been declared for the fourth term re – election of the representative of Ikorodu Federal Constituency, Rep. Babajimi Benson.

This time around, the support was coming from the Executive Chairman, Imota Local Council Development Area (LCDA), Hon. Benson Sunday Ayodele.

‎While calling for the support on behalf of residents of Imota, the council boss urged unity, continuity, and sustained grassroots development by sustaining the representation of the three -term lawmaker.

‎The council boss made this position known while reacting to a recent publication which alleged that the 4th term re -election bid of Rep. Benson, is under threat, noting that the claims contained in the story do not reflect the true position of the good people of Imota LCDA and Ikorodu Division as a whole.

‎Hon. Benson described Rep. Babajimi Benson as a visionary leader whose legislative contributions and grassroots engagement have significantly impacted the lives of his constituents. He noted that the lawmaker’s track record of performance, particularly in infrastructure development, education, and youth empowerment, justified his bid for a fourth term in office.

‎According to him, the call for continuity goes beyond politics, and is anchored on the visible progress recorded under the federal lawmaker’s representation. He stressed that discontinuing such leadership at this stage could disrupt ongoing projects and stall the momentum of development currently being experienced across the constituency.

‎The council boss further emphasized the need to consolidate on the gains achieved over the years, pointing out that sustainable development requires consistent leadership with a clear understanding of the people’s needs. He urged party faithful and residents alike to remain united and committed to the collective goal of advancing the community’s welfare.

‎The chairman also commended the synergy between Rep. Benson and the six council chairmen in Ikorodu Division, stating that the collaboration has facilitated the execution of numerous people-oriented initiatives.

‎He expressed confidence that a renewed mandate for Rep. Babajimi Benson, would further strengthen this partnership and bring about more dividends of democracy.

‎The chairman, therefore, called on residents of Imota LCDA, to support candidates with proven integrity, competence, and who have demonstrated commitment to public service.
